You know how an experience in a store can be made or broken if the service sucks? Michael at the Finerie knows what's up! My friend and I were on a shopping spree downtown and were greeted very warmly at the door. This 800 or so sq ft store isn't huge but the selection is definitely worth checking out. They've got men's clothes, women's clothes, accessories like scarves, jewelry, purses, and even shoes! Yes - all in that small store! It's not cluttered either, so no worries there. Everything is high end and a lot of the cuts and style appear to be European. The Finerie is a great store to find an awesome addition to your wardrobe without worrying that someone else will have the same piece. My friend bought a light men's jacket and the price was insane! I expected it to cost nearly 2x as much. He walked out with a great jacket for a great deal. During our shop we also learned that the Finerie serves cocktails during the afternoons on weekends. If you aren't tempted enough to go there to find great clothes, go there for the drinks too!

I had an awful experience and am pretty upset about it. Don't order online from them. They jam your…read moreentire order, no matter the value, into a single USPS package, which is only insured for up to $100, and with their brand plastered on the outside, making it a target for mail theft but impossible to be fully reimbursed for if/when the contents get stolen. After a number of emails back and forth, they were not able to send me the original mailing receipt which is required to file a claim with USPS, so it seems unlikely I'll get anything from the claim anyways. They even gave me a "tip" that I should look into getting a secure mailbox, as if that would prevent an empty box from being delivered in the first place. In the end, I spent $140 for a box with nothing more than tissue paper and promotional material. Oh, did I mention they generously offered to send me the products again if I pay 60% more than I already paid? Thanks, but definitely not going to throw more money in your direction only to lose it again. Update: Just to clarify, this is not a case of mailbox theft...I was physically delivered an empty box by the carrier. There is always risk involved with shipping, and as the shipper, it's your responsibility to ship in a way that reasonably reduces risk and puts shipping liability on the carrier. Since you put more than $100 of your product in a box that's only covered for up to $100, you put the risk on the customer. I can't possibly be refunded now. You also could have reduced risk within reason by not advertising on the outside of the box that there is jewelry inside.
